Veteran linebacker Shaquil Barrett got his wish in the end. Shortly after the Miami Dolphins agreed to waive him off the Reserve/Retired List, Barrett agreed to sign with his former team, the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, per multiple reports.
Linebacker Shaquil Barrett, one day after being waived by the Miami Dolphins, is set to sign with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, multiple media outlets reported Friday night.
Former Pro Bowl linebacker Shaq Barrett is joining a new team, but it’s his old one. Barrett is set to sign with the Tampa Bay Buccaneers on Saturday. Barrett was cut by the Bucs in February and then signed with the Miami Dolphins in free agency.

The Miami Dolphins are waiving two-time Pro Bowl pass-rusher Shaquil Barrett from the reserve/retired list on Thursday, his agent confirmed to ESPN. Barrett, 32, would be eligible to play again this season if he clears waivers and signs with another team.

Two-time Pro Bowl linebacker Shaq Barrett wants to return to the football field. Barrett's agents Drew Rosenhaus and Robert Bailey told ESPN that their client applied for reinstatement, with the expressed goal being cleared for an immediate return to action.
According to Adam Schefter, Dolphins OLB Shaq Barrett has applied to be reinstated from retirement today. He walked away from the game in July to spend more time with his family after signing a one-year deal with the Dolphins this offseason.
